When Ilya Rusinov returned to the Russian work force after rehabilitating a vertebra damaged in the Ukraine war, his first job was teaching in a school. But he had also launched a side project, a patriotic club he called Zveno, or "Squad," that provides military training for different age groups, including teenagers. After struggling at first, it found growing demand for its training sessions, including from instructors at similar patriotic organizations.

Aleksandr had only two weeks of training in Russia before being sent to the front lines in Ukraine in the summer of 2023. About a month later, he became an amputee. Learning to live without his left leg is taking much longer than two weeks. "There was a lot of pain at the beginning," said Aleksandr, 38, referred to only by his first name in accordance with military protocol.
